EastView at Middlebury - Summer Intern Elder Care

EastView at Middlebury seeks Middlebury College Summer Intern – Elder Care  

EastView at Middlebury, a 99-home nonprofit senior living community located next to Porter Medical Center, is offering a Middlebury College student an opportunity to have exposure to geriatric/elder care, hospice or palliative support, assistance with activities of daily living, social engagement as well as marketing in a nonprofit senior living residential setting. We’ll provide an exceptional opportunity for a talented Middlebury student to actively engage with us this summer in a wide range of meaningful assignments that could include assisting with: health services management; human resources (hiring, scheduling, training caregivers); shadowing and assisting Residential Care Assistants (RCAs) in the care of Residents living in our Residential Care and Memory Care neighborhoods; supporting our Community Life team in creating and delivering engaging programs and activities appropriate for the varying abilities of our Residents, and assisting with meals and nutrition. This internship would give a rising Sophomore, Junior or Senior the opportunity to work alongside our staff in a variety of support positions with significant interaction with our Residents, as well as meet with Department leaders to discuss career opportunities in the expanding elder care industry. The relationships you’ll have the chance to develop with our Residents could change your life (or possibly your major).

We are seeking an intern interested in healthcare, geriatrics, nonprofit leadership, and eldercare – possibly a pre-med student or someone interested in social services, elderhood, community development, marketing, communications, or the hospitality industry.** We are licensed by the State of Vermont Department of Aging and Independent Living as a Residential Care Home. We provide personal care and medication management and foster personal independence in a home setting.

What might this internship involve? There are always interesting projects to tackle such as:
·       shadowing various healthcare positions including Health Services Director, Nurse, MedTech, Residential Care Assistant and possibly training as an RCA to provide direct care and support for our Residents
·       working with the Community Life team to develop and deliver engaging activities and events for Residents living with reduced mobility and/or cognitive decline
·       assisting in the development of a strong new employee orientation and system for check-ins with supervisors and mentors, and training for the first year; working with our HR Coordinator on new recruitment options geared to reach various generations within the workforce
·       generating a social media campaign that targets adult children of aging parents to introduce them to the array of services. security and community life EastView provides for aging parents
·       scheduling and hosting Resident & family chat gatherings for geographical dispersed families by using video conferencing software
·       developing a social media campaign introducing EastView as an employer of choice
·       Creating high quality videos and photo documentation of EastView for communication and marketing purposes
